The Most Useful Tool In Your Kit

The Rankin Tarpaulin isn’t just a tarp—it’s a reliable, multi-purpose beast built for the outdoors.

Made from 8oz waxed cotton canvas, this 2m x 135cm tarp is the kind of gear you throw in the ute and never take out. It’s got four reinforced corners, each fitted with heavy-duty brass eyelets—perfect for tie-downs or hang-ups. We’ve also added two extra eyelets on cotton webbing tabs along the centre line (long axis), so you can easily hang it as a basic A-frame shelter or use them as extra anchor points when things get wild.

Need more versatility? There are two 40mm webbing loops on the short centre axis ends—because no one ever said, “I wish this tarp had fewer options.”

But here’s where it gets clever: The long sides of the tarp have eight brass snap buttons, so you can snap it together lengthways or widthways. That means you can create:
    •    An emergency sleeping bag
    •    A basic swag
    •    A weather cape
    •    Or join multiple Rankins together for bigger coverage

Old-School Materials Make The Difference

Water Repellent
but Breathable.

This product is made from traditional 8oz cotton canvas that has been wax treated to repel water. Unlike manmade fibres such as nylon and polyester, waxed cotton breathes and ages with a leather-like patina.

Waxing canvas is a natural way or protecting the fabric and whoever is under it. The wax finish causes water to bead off instead of soaking into the fibres. The advantage is that this method of proofing the fabric also allows it to breathe, unlike the plastic treatment options found in waterproof fabrics. Want to know more? Read this article.

Waxed canvas is easy to take care of. The ensure the longevity of the canvas we recommend you re-wax it at least every 12 months. This keeps the product water-resistant, mould resistant and it also binds the fibres together.
